FATAL:
GR-UHD detected ABI compatibility mismatch with UHD library.
GR-UHD was build against ABI: 3.10.0,
but UHD library reports ABI: 3.10.1
Suggestion: install an ABI compatible version of UHD,
or rebuild GR-UHD component against this ABI version.
Hi, I am still having this problems when I am trying to compile my GNURadio program, I have unistalled and reinstalled GNURadio and UHD packages but I am still having the same problem, do you know how can I fix this problem?
Ken,
to save you some cuss-words and searching, the packages that you want are to be found at:
https://launchpad.net/~ettusresearch/+archive/ubuntu/uhd/+builds?build_state=built
I'd recommend:
1) installing the UHD packages using gdebi, since it's GUI driven
2) when that is done, and after checking that all is well with GQRX, then use synaptic to lock the version of each UHD package. (In synaptic Package→Lock Version)
3) As and when GQRX is updated, then you'll probably want to unlock the versions of the UHD packages
Why does this happen? The issue is that the ABI would appear to have changed between minor versions. Since ABI incompatibility is only noticed at runtime...
Ettus Research will be using a machine (or OS partition) dedicated to the USRP hardware, and are likely to be installing GNU Radio using a script, and this issue will, probably, pass them by unless customers & users complain. For most of us, though, the hassle involved in building GNU Radio &c. &c. from source is reminiscent of chasing alligators rather than clearing the swamp.
HTH,
Robin, G8DQX
To view this discussion on the web visit https://groups.google.com/d/msgid/gqrx/b0058929-ac2c-4098-90ad-0d8a43138568%40googlegroups.com.